Transaction 0e59f24c76bc1165b8ee5bd8449f75f1f29a98e81c5fcf319e4492dc4a994623

1 Input
2 Outputs
  • 0e59f24c76bc1165b8ee5bd8449f75f1f29a98e81c5fcf319e4492dc4a994623:0
  • value  759000
    address  33sPBNECbWdrLNnaDGobHq9GnThpWYHMUi
  • 0e59f24c76bc1165b8ee5bd8449f75f1f29a98e81c5fcf319e4492dc4a994623:1
  • value  87383427
    address  13uTHjsGrfmQFUCiLA7k3R87FjTFABrycS